Omega General Help / Re: Better brakes....?
« on: 26 October 2015, 00:27:45 »
Monaro calipers are on the cards, one day for sure, but anything up on that and I suspect the original 15"s and consequently the spare wheel won't fit over them:)

The GTO/Monaro calipers will clear the standard 16 inch Catera wheels. Can't verify whether they'll fit with the spare. Never thought about it. I'm screwed if it doesn't and I get a flat up front.

The 15" steel rim spare will fit the setup with the GTO calipers.
http://www.opelomegaportal.nl/viewtopic.php?f=24&t=37 (Sorry its in Dutch).

I am working on the next brake setup with larger rotors 345mm .

FYI.

Because there was a question in the Car Parts, bits For Sale & Wanted (not enough post to reply there) I post the information here

Maybe there are more who wants to replace a broken fog light.

Go to eBay.de and look for nebelscheinwerfer peugeot partner til 2005

They are about €25 and they are the same, bought a few my self.
They are from Depo and they where delivered with the latest facelift Irmscher Cecotto bumpers.

Omega General Help / Re: Diff oil
« on: 01 July 2015, 13:37:10 »
You also need an additive for an LSD
5x this bottle  90004033  19 70 452 OIL, REAR AXLE, LUBRIZOL 6178, 50 ML (ADDITIVE).
